mirror of
https://github.com/filegator/filegator.git
synced 2025-08-06 19:46:54 +02:00
Website generation with Couscous
This commit is contained in:
@@ -131,12 +131,12 @@
|
|||||||
<section class="col-sm-offset-3 col-lg-offset-2 col-sm-9 col-lg-10">
|
<section class="col-sm-offset-3 col-lg-offset-2 col-sm-9 col-lg-10">
|
||||||
<h2 id="project-setup-for-development-linux">Project setup for development (Linux)</h2>
|
<h2 id="project-setup-for-development-linux">Project setup for development (Linux)</h2>
|
||||||
<p>You must have <code>git</code>, <code>php</code>, <code>npm</code>, and <code>composer</code> installed.</p>
|
<p>You must have <code>git</code>, <code>php</code>, <code>npm</code>, and <code>composer</code> installed.</p>
|
||||||
<pre><code>git clone git@github.com:filegator/filegator.git
|
<pre><code>git clone https://github.com/filegator/filegator.git
|
||||||
cd filegator
|
cd filegator
|
||||||
cp configuration_sample.php configuration.php
|
cp configuration_sample.php configuration.php
|
||||||
sudo chmod -R 777 private/
|
chmod -R 775 private/
|
||||||
sudo chmod -R 777 repository/
|
chmod -R 775 repository/
|
||||||
composer install
|
composer install --ignore-platform-reqs
|
||||||
npm install
|
npm install
|
||||||
npm run build</code></pre>
|
npm run build</code></pre>
|
||||||
<h2 id="compiles-and-hot-reloads">Compiles and hot-reloads</h2>
|
<h2 id="compiles-and-hot-reloads">Compiles and hot-reloads</h2>
|
||||||
@@ -144,7 +144,7 @@ npm run build</code></pre>
|
|||||||
<pre><code>npm run serve</code></pre>
|
<pre><code>npm run serve</code></pre>
|
||||||
<p>Once everything is ready visit: <code>http://localhost:8080</code></p>
|
<p>Once everything is ready visit: <code>http://localhost:8080</code></p>
|
||||||
<h2 id="run-tests-amp-static-analysis">Run tests & static analysis</h2>
|
<h2 id="run-tests-amp-static-analysis">Run tests & static analysis</h2>
|
||||||
<p>Testing requires xdebug and sqlite php extensions.</p>
|
<p>Testing requires xdebug, php-zip and sqlite php extensions.</p>
|
||||||
<pre><code>vendor/bin/phpunit
|
<pre><code>vendor/bin/phpunit
|
||||||
vendor/bin/phpstan analyse ./backend
|
vendor/bin/phpstan analyse ./backend
|
||||||
npm run lint
|
npm run lint
|
||||||
|
@@ -146,6 +146,7 @@
|
|||||||
<li><code>serbian</code></li>
|
<li><code>serbian</code></li>
|
||||||
<li><code>french</code></li>
|
<li><code>french</code></li>
|
||||||
<li><code>slovak</code></li>
|
<li><code>slovak</code></li>
|
||||||
|
<li><code>polish</code></li>
|
||||||
</ul>
|
</ul>
|
||||||
<p>Please help us translating FileGator to your language by submitting a Pull Request on GitHub.</p>
|
<p>Please help us translating FileGator to your language by submitting a Pull Request on GitHub.</p>
|
||||||
<h2 id="how-to-translate">How to translate</h2>
|
<h2 id="how-to-translate">How to translate</h2>
|
||||||
|
Reference in New Issue
Block a user